2 Chronicles 34:12-19 New English Translation (NET)

12. The men worked faithfully. Their supervisors were Jahath and Obadiah (Levites descended from Merari), as well as Zechariah and Meshullam (descendants of Kohath). The Levites, all of whom were skilled musicians,

13. supervised the laborers and all the foremen on their various jobs. Some of the Levites were scribes, officials, and guards.

14. When they took out the silver that had been brought to the Lord’s temple, Hilkiah the priest found the law scroll the Lord had given to Moses.

15. Hilkiah informed Shaphan the scribe, “I found the law scroll in the Lord’s temple.” Hilkiah gave the scroll to Shaphan.

16. Shaphan brought the scroll to the king and reported, “Your servants are doing everything assigned to them.

17. They melted down the silver in the Lord’s temple and handed it over to the supervisors of the construction foremen.”

18. Then Shaphan the scribe told the king, “Hilkiah the priest has given me a scroll.” Shaphan read it out loud before the king.

19. When the king heard the words of the law scroll, he tore his clothes.
